Samenvatting:

What happens when life doesn't just break-it begins in pieces?Dark humor, tough truths, and the audacity to keep going. From a childhood that overlapped Barack Obama's in Hawai'i-both shaped by the island's rhythms, and the spirit of 'ohana-Sheryl Hauk takes readers through fragments of her story. Secrets, medical storms, broken LEGO models, missing pets, suspicious train rides, and classroom chaos. As she turns from the podium to the page, she shares a layered story of survival, resilience, and the power of creativity.With honesty, dark humor, and hope, she reflects on her journey through courtrooms, choir rooms, hospital rooms, and state capitols. Even in the darkest places, her wit refuses to be silent, making room for resilience and healing through teaching, advocacy, creativity and music.This story is for survivors, parents, teachers, dreamers-and for anyone who has ever tried to understand silence, rebuild their own story, or stand by someone piecing their life back together. It offers hope, meaning, and proves how the most mismatched pieces can be snapped together into something meaningful.Not perfect, but beautiful.
